Episode 23: A Clockwork Megas
After Coop's' latest modification to Megas ends up accidentally creating a warp hole, the crew find themselves on an unknown planet inhabited by robots. While everything seems friendly enough at first, it becomes quickly clear that something darker is lurking in the shadows.
It's a good thing that
Megas XLR
is in no way trying to be a show that is immensely thought provoking, otherwise this episode would probably be stirring up a huge debate among viewers.
As you might expect from the title, this episode is heavily inspired by
A Clockwork Orange
, even referencing it a couple of times within the episode itself. And to that end you might be able to guess where exactly the plot ends up going by the time the last few moments hit.
Outside of that though, this episode is straight up a horror comedy, and MAN do they nail both aspects down great! Not only are alot of things that happen with the robots terrifying on their own(especially if you jive with works such as
Kamen Rider Zero-One
), but despite the lowered presence of comedic beats, every moment that's meant to be funny is REALLY funny.
And while I could easily see people interpreting the ending as meaning that Coop was in the wrong the whole time, I think the episode itself makes it especially clear that the inner workings of the unknown planet aren't exactly squeaky clean, regardless of the viewer's' own personal belief on how to handle criminals. But, I'm not interested in starting a debate here in my thread, so I'll leave it there, and I hope everyone else can too.
This was an overall great episode that really nailed the overall atmosphere, and that makes it a standout in my book.
